Transaction ee8ba2ffab3184c61d274f5c03dd703c3a68ea6b6a752116aa64da8a81ac4212
1 Input
1 Output
-
ee8ba2ffab3184c61d274f5c03dd703c3a68ea6b6a752116aa64da8a81ac4212:0
- value
- 38617092
- script pubkey
- OP_0 OP_PUSHBYTES_20 3152f29f7eb63a3f25187d8a996d9ead3234426e
- address
- bc1qx9f098m7kcar7fgc0k9fjmv745ergsnwnhgcwe